Hatem Ben Arfa approached by three clubs including one from Premier League

Hatem Ben Arfa has been approached by three different clubs this week.

France Football report that the former Newcastle playmaker has now had further contact from PSG and they are putting their cards on the table.

Hatem Ben Arfa would be guaranteed medals at the club from the capital, having won last season’s Ligue 1 by a ridiculous margin of 31 points.

However, part of the negotiations revolve around how much game time PSG will be prepared to guarantee.

As well as Lyon’s longstanding very public interest in signing Ben Arfa, two other clubs have made their move this week.

France Football say that their information is that Europa League winners Sevilla have made an 0ffer to the free agent, including the chance to play Champions League football due to their defeat of Liverpool.

Leicester City are the other club named in the report, with the Premier League Champions also able to offer Champions League football and now looking for a replacement for Riyad Mahrez, who is looking very likely to leave now.

Despite have such a great season with them, Hatem Ben Arfa is understood to have no interest in staying at Nice, despite the club offering a much improved contract.
